Anna Wilson writes for adults and children. Her memoir, A Place for Everything, about her mother's late diagnosis of autism at the age of 72, is published by HarperCollins. It featured on Woman's Hour on BBC Radio 4 and has been described as a "startlingly beautiful and searingly honest" account. Anna has also written and published 50 picture books, short stories, poems and young fiction and non-fiction series for children. Her latest fiction series is Vlad the World’s Worst Vampire - a comedy for confident young readers. Vlad has been translated into Spanish, Catalan, Basque, French, German, Turkish, Greek, Hebrew, Romanian and Polish and is also published in the United States. The series is also available in audio. Her non-fiction nature almanac, Nature Month-by-Month, is updated every year and is published in conjunction with the National Trust. The latest edition for 2023 is available now. Her latest picture book is Shine Like the Stars, illustrated by the award-winning Harry Woodgate. It is a book that aims to promote self-esteem in young children and help them to see their place in the natural world. The Wide, Wide Sea is a best-selling picture book about our relationship with and responsibilities to the ocean. This is published in conjunction with the National Trust. Anna has another new picture book coming out in 2023: Grandpa and the Kingfisher, illustrated by Sarah Massini. This is a story which deals with death, grief and the circle of life. As well as writing, Anna is a freelance editor, tutor and coach for the HarperCollins Author Academy, The London Writers' Salon and the Arvon Foundation. She is also a Royal Literary Fund Fellow for the University of Exeter at Penryn in Cornwall. She has an article published in The Children's Writers' and Artists' Yearbook which is updated every year.
